15 weeks pregnant

About our baby: Our sweet baby now measures about 4 inches long, crown to rump, and weighs in at about 2 1/2 ounces, about the size of an apple.  Baby is busy moving amniotic fluid through their nose and upper respiratory tract, which helps the primitive air sacs in their lungs begin to develop. His or her legs are growing longer than her arms now, and can now move all of their joints
